CALGARY, March 7 /CNW/ – (TSX: PRQ) - Progress Energy Resources Corp. (the “Company”) today announced that
its 5.75% Convertible Unsecured Subordinated Debentures (PRQ.DB.C) will
be posted for trading on the Toronto Stock Exchange (“TSX”) on Tuesday,
March 8, 2011
and not today Monday, March 7, 2011 as disclosed in the
Company’s press release issued earlier today due to a TSX
administrative error.

Progress is a Calgary based, mid-size energy company primarily focused
on natural gas exploration, development and production in northwest
Alberta and northeast British Columbia. The Common Shares are listed on
the TSX under the symbol PRQ.
